// Sampling fixture for the Fennelworth telemetry relay, our chattiest service.
// Security review notes: sampling is 1-in-200 at INFO, unsampled at WARN and
// above. The fixture replays a captured burst of 40k lines to verify that
// dropped entries never include audit-tagged events. Redaction runs before
// sampling, so sampled-out lines are still scrubbed in the dead-letter sink.
// The replay harness posts results to the Oxmere review dashboard, which
// authenticates each upload using the bearer token that follows.

login token, yajeg-fawif: eyJhbGciOiJIUzI1NiIsInR5cCI6IkpXVCJ9.eyJzdWIiOiIEdPQYnZXaZIn0.HSRTnYZBx0Qc

### Step 4: Flip the dual-write switch

Okay, the fun part. Once the backfill on Quillbase finishes, enable dual writes so old and new schemas stay in sync — zero downtime, no table locks. Keep an eye on replica lag for ten minutes before proceeding. When reviewing, check the migration worker's settings, shown here.

service settings:
[druix]
host = druix.zemvargrid.example
user = druix_svc
database = druix_prod

Welcome to the Driftwatch plugin program! Our cron drift investigation found that scheduler nodes on the Hollowmere cluster slip a few seconds daily, so your plugin hooks may fire slightly late — build in tolerance. To poke at the drift logs yourself, you'll need to unseal the diagnostics vault, and the passphrase for that is right below.

vault phrase of tahag-yagef = briath-ulawyn-eliys

Minutes — Ferrowell Appliances management meeting. Present: Dov, Anslett, Kurra. Topic: warranty-cost overrun on the Brayton dryer series. Costs exceed forecast by a third; root cause traced to a heater assembly supplier in Callowmere. Actions: supplier audit, revised claims reserve, weekly reporting to Anslett. Remediation direction depends on the confidential plan recorded below.

management briefing: Only 33 of the 205 pilot accounts renewed Kasath, so a churn review is set for October 17. Weniusek Logistics is in early talks to buy Holethax Freight for about $345.6 million.